We are seeking an experienced Project Leader to lead and manage our Japan-facing software development project team. In this role, you will be responsible for interpreting Japanese business specification documents, driving design and delivery, and serving as the primary liaison with Japanese clients. You will ensure projects are delivered on time and to the highest quality standards.
Lead and manage a project team for Japan-facing software development projects
Interpret Japanese business specification documents and create basic/detailed design documentation
Assign tasks, manage man-hours, and oversee project progress to ensure timely delivery
Organize code reviews and drive testing activities (unit, integration, and system testing)
Communicate directly with Japanese clients to clarify requirements, handle business negotiations, and provide regular status reports
Ensure on-time, high-quality project delivery while managing risks and issues effectively
